#8BC4FD Color Information

#8BC4FD is a light color. The closest websafe version is #8BC4FD. A complement of this color would be #FDC48B, perceived brightness is 0.73, and the grayscale version is #C4C4C4.

In the HSL color space, this color has a hue angle of 210°,a saturation of 97%, and a lightness of 77%.The HSV representation shows a hue of 210°, a saturation of 45%, and a value of 99%.

In a RGB color space, #8BC4FD is composed of 55% red, 77% green and 99%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 45% cyan, 23% magenta, 0% yellow and 1% black.

In the Yxy color space, this color is represented as Y: 51.27, x: 0.2681, and y: 0.2951.
